>> Hi 
>>  
>> I'm trying to schedule the run using the thread group's scheduler option
>>
>> Following are the values for the thread group.
>>  
>> Number of Threads: 1
>> Ramp up Period: 1
>> Loop Count Forever checked 
>> Schedule checked
>> Start Time: 2007/06/16 12:10:12
>> End Time: 2007/06/16 12:15:12
>> And not given any value for duration and Startup delay 
>>  
>> According to above settings it should start at 12:10:12 and run for
>> 5mins and end at 12:15:12, but for my surprise 
>> The test never starts, is there anything wrong I'm doing, or something
>> missing?
>>  
>> I'm running j-meter version 2.2 on Windows XP, with JDK 1.5.0.8
